How Microsoft are Killing Stranger’s Wrath XBLA

January 12, 2012 by Mat Growcott

Jealous that PS3 Users are currently playing Stranger’s Wrath while you sit at your 360, cold and alone? Blame Microsoft, who don’t believe you should be allowed the HD Oddworld title.

Oddworld: Stranger's Wrath came out to fairly good reviews last month when Just Add Water released their HD remake to the PlayStation Store. In the near future, we're talking about weeks rather than months, an update to the Steam version will mean that anybody who has bought the game in the past will have instant access to the new and improved game. That leaves only one fairly major console with digital download capabilities without the ability to get a copy of Stranger's Wrath.

Just Add Water are blaming Microsoft after over a year of playing the PR game and submitting and resubmitting the title multiple times. Rather than hiding the information, taking the flak from annoyed 360 owners and hoping for changes in the future, Stewart Gilray is letting people know exactly why Stranger's Wrath, originally an Xbox exclusive, will probably never arrive on Microsoft's new console.

Originally the issue seemed to be that the game was too large, going over the 2GB limit Microsoft apparently has in place for XBLA games. I'm sure there are some games that are slightly bigger, but that was the reason given, either way it's no longer an issue as Just Add Water have managed to shrink the size somewhat.

So where's the problem? 

This is where things start to get unusual. Firstly Microsoft has allegedly said that for a game to be re-released on demand or on the Arcade, it must have at least a metacritic score of 80. Both the HD remake and the original game have scores over 80, but that's not the only thing blocking release. The game must also have sold over a million copies, something that, unfortunately, Stranger's Wrath can't boast.

The only way onwards from here is for Just Add Water to find a publisher for their game, a third party to deal with Microsoft in the hopes of having a little more luck. In the meantime it seems 360-only users will have to either wait and see or purchase the Steam version.

We've contacted Microsoft to find out their side of the story and will update if we get a reply.

EDIT: Turns out I got a little bit of this story wrong. Stewart, from Just Add Water, popped into our comment section below to make a brief correction:

"We had 2 options, xbla or GoD Xbla has the size restriction, so we thought about GoD, the other reasons you mentioned only apply to the GoD route…"

I apoligise for any confusion or misinformation this might have caused.
